Little Caesars unveils new snack in Super Bowl LIX ad in the US
The brand is the official pizza sponsor of the NFL.
Little Caesars will feature a new ad that features Emmy winner Eugene Levy and the all-new Bacon & Cheese Crazy Puffs.
The 30-second spot showcases Eugene Levy in a hilarious, jaw-dropping moment of astonishment where the irresistible flavor of Crazy Puffs causes his iconic eyebrows to comically disappear. Adding to the fun, Levy’s daughter, Sarah Levy, also known for her role in the Emmy-winning series Schitt’s Creek, makes a cameo, infusing the ad with a playful family dynamic.

Little Caesars teamed up with its creative agency of record, McKinney, to develop this year’s commercial creative.
Little Caesars was founded by Mike and Marian Ilitch as a single, family-owned restaurant in 1959 and is headquartered in downtown Detroit, Michigan. It is the third-largest pizza chain in the world, with restaurants in each of the 50 U.S. states and 29 countries and territories
